现在的网页应用开发变得越来越复杂,用户对于用户界面的需求也变得越来越高。为了在短时间内开发出高质量的网页应用,使用前端框架成为了一种常见的选择。
什么是前端框架?
前端框架是一套已经编写好的代码库,用于简化网页应用的开发。它提供了一系列的组件、工具以及设计模式,使得开发人员可以更快、更高效地构建用户界面。
前端框架可以提供的便利
1. 代码复用
前端框架通常提供了丰富的组件库,开发人员可以直接使用这些组件来构建页面。这意味着不需要重复编写相似的代码,只需要做一些简单的配置和定制就可以使用这些组件。这大大减少了开发时间和代码量。
2. 响应式设计
响应式设计是现代网页应用中的重要需求之一。前端框架提供了一种简便的方式来实现响应式设计,使得页面能够自适应不同的屏幕大小和设备类型。开发人员只需要简单地使用框架提供的布局和样式,就能够轻松实现网页的响应式布局。
3. 浏览器兼容性
不同的浏览器对于相同的网页代码可能会有不同的解析和渲染结果。前端框架经过了广泛的测试和兼容性优化,可以确保在各种主流浏览器上都有良好的兼容性。这样开发人员就不需要花费大量的时间和精力来处理浏览器兼容性问题。
4. 架构设计
前端框架通常提供了一套完整的架构设计,包括数据流管理、路由控制、状态管理等。这样开发人员只需要按照框架提供的规范进行开发,就能够更好地组织和管理代码。这样不仅提高了开发效率,还使得代码更易于维护和扩展。
常见的前端框架
1. React
React是由Facebook开发的JavaScript库,用于构建用户界面。它以组件化的方式来构建页面,通过虚拟DOM技术将页面的更新效率最大化。React具有极高的灵活性和可扩展性,已经成为最受欢迎的前端框架之一。
2. Vue
Vue是一套用于构建用户界面的渐进式JavaScript框架。它易于上手,具有简洁明了的API和文档,适用于构建小到中型的网页应用。Vue拥有庞大的生态系统,有大量的插件和社区资源可供选择。
3. Angular
Angular是由Google开发的一套用于构建动态网页应用的开源框架。它支持数据绑定、组件化、依赖注入等现代的Web开发特性。Angular的学习曲线相对较陡峭,但它在大型应用和团队协作方面有着独特的优势。
总结
使用前端框架可以极大地提高网页应用的开发速度和质量。无论是React、Vue还是Angular,它们都提供了丰富的功能和工具,简化了开发流程,提供了良好的开发体验。选择适合自己需求的前端框架,并且熟练运用它们,无疑将成为前端开发的加分项。
本文来自极简博客,作者:薄荷微凉,转载请注明原文链接:使用前端框架提高开发速度